Mercy Health- St. Vincent Medical Center (MHSVMC) is searching for a well-trained and highly motivated Clinical Pharmacy Specialist in solid organ transplant. Established in 1855, MHSVMC is the critical care regional referral and teaching center within the Bon Secours Mercy Health system, a 43-hospital faith-based system across seven states. The institution holds the highest designation for treating high risk mothers & babies, is a Level I Trauma Center for adults, Level II for children, is a Comprehensive Stroke Center, and is an accredited Chest Pain Center. 

The Clinical Pharmacy Specialist in transplant will be primarily responsible for the development and implementation of pharmaceutical care in solid organ transplant recipients at MHSVMC.  Scope includes the pre-transplantation, perioperative, post-transplantation, and ambulatory settings.  Initially the program will focus on kidney transplantation, with plans to expand into liver and pancreas in the future.  This pharmacist will also serve as a preceptor for Doctor of Pharmacy Students, PGY-1, and PGY-2 Critical Care or Ambulatory Care residents.  Additional responsibilities include active participation in multidisciplinary hospital committees, policy or protocol development, quality improvement initiatives, and research activities.

Required credentials of applicants: Doctor of Pharmacy degree, PGY-1 residency or equivalent experience, and Ohio pharmacist license eligibility. Completion of a PGY-2 residency, Board Certification, and clinical practice experience in transplant are strongly preferred.
